    (10-14-2010, 06:37 PM)mybankey link Wrote: Hey, not to sound like a dork, but the same thing happened to me. I thought i had the same 1974 tcm saw and found out i did not, instead i have the one they used in prt 5...the worst of the series,lol and its not technically that, its a 10 10 instead of the 700,oops. You have the same saw, but its the 245 a, the one they used in the 74 film was the 306a. Still a COOL A$$ saw and a great score!
    Here is a cool website if ya didnt already know about it...http://www.texaschainsawmassacre.net/FAQ.htm
    Go to the bottom of the pg. to read about all of the saws.
    Once again, i hope you dont think im a jerk for this, just thought id share this with you.
    Tom Smile

    Hey there thanks for your comment. You don't sound like a jerk lol... but I actually did a little research about the saw... The debate is well place if you want my opinion... The poulan 306a and 245a are exaclty the same... except for the gas tank I think and the logo Tongue

    There are some places that says its a poulan 306 other a 245...
    IMDB they say its a 245: http://www.imdb.com/title/tt0072271/trivia
    Wikipedia say its a 245: http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Poulan

    Of course, those ressouces are not very interesting... But if you look at the pictures:
    [Image: KimHenkel2.jpg]

    Take a good look at the tank form...

    Now you can check both version of the poulan and you will see that the 306 has a thiner gas tank
    [Image: 084.gif]
    [Image: 082.gif]

    I found that on a chainsaw forum lol
    http://www.arboristsite.com/showthread.php?t=81514

    So, in my opinion, the chainsaw is more looking like a 245a due to its tank. But again this is not a big deal lol since that is the only difference... both are nearly identical.

    Tell me what you guys think.
